Uniti Group Inc. Announces $960.1M Secured Notes Pricing
What Happened
- Uniti Group Inc. announced its subsidiary, Kinetic ABS Issuer LLC, priced $960.1 million aggregate principal amount of secured fiber network revenue term notes (the “Notes”). The Notes consist of: $677,710,000 5.219% Series 2026-1 Class A-2, $112,960,000 5.561% Series 2026-1 Class B, and $169,430,000 7.653% Series 2026-1 Class C. The Notes have an anticipated repayment date in February 2031 and the offering is expected to close on January 30, 2026. The Notes are secured by certain residential fiber network assets and related customer agreements in Arkansas, Georgia, Kentucky, Ohio and Texas.
Key Details
- Total principal: $960.1 million across three classes (A-2, B, C) with coupon rates of 5.219%, 5.561% and 7.653%, respectively.
- Security: collateralized by residential fiber network assets and customer agreements in AR, GA, KY, OH and TX.
- Closing & structure: offering expected to close Jan 30, 2026; notes are unregistered under the Securities Act and were offered to qualified institutional buyers (Rule 144A) and offshore (Reg S).
- Additional facilities: Issuer expects to enter a $150.0 million variable funding note facility (delayed-commitment, subject to leverage tests/conditions) and a liquidity funding note facility to support the transaction’s liquidity reserve; both governed by the same indenture as the Notes.
Why It Matters
- This transaction raises secured financing tied to specific residential fiber assets, providing Uniti/Kinetic with near-term capital tied to those markets and establishing repayment terms through 2031. Because the Notes are secured and unregistered (sold to institutional and offshore investors), they change the financing mix for the covered assets without a public retail offering. Uniti’s filing reiterates forward-looking statements and lists risks (including indebtedness, competition, demand for services, and regulatory matters) that investors should consider when assessing the company’s financial position and future results.
